结婚,几乎是每个女人的必经之路。很多女人在经过漫长的恋爱过程之后,终于修成正果,步入婚礼的殿堂。这,是令人羡慕的。同样的,期待心砰砰砰,,只希望婚姻并不是坟墓,以轻松、快乐的心情去迎接属于自己的幸福。
倒计时 303天.....
作为一个职业的码农,怎么样用js去编写一个倒计时呢?时时刻刻提醒让男朋友知道如何面对那一天的来临,做到时刻提醒!!
首先在html的body里写上内容!
<form>目的日期:
<input type="text" id="year"><span>年</span>
<input type="text" id="month"><span>月</span>
<input type="text" id="day"><span>日</span>
<input type="text" id="hour"><span>时</span>
<input type="text" id="minute"><span>分</span>
<input type="text" id="second"><span>秒</span>
<input type="button" value="确定" onclick="show()">
</form>
<div class="time1">还剩时间:
<span id="1"></span>天
<span id="2"></span>时
<span id="3"></span>分
<span id="4"></span>秒
</div>
然后在html的head里写上内容!
<style>
input {
width: 50px;
height: 20px;
border: 1px solid black;
}
.time1 span {
display: inline-block;
width: 40px;
height: 20px;
}
</style>
看一下实现的效果吧!
怎么样能够让他实现倒计时的效果呢!就可以在html的body里开始编写上script内容!
function show(){
//获取目的日期
var myyear=document.getElementById("year").value;
var mymonth=document.getElementById("month").value-1;
var myday=document.getElementById("day").value;
var myhour=document.getElementById("hour").value;
var myminute=document.getElementById("minute").value;
var mysecond=document.getElementById("second").value;
var time=Number(newDate(myyear,mymonth,myday,myhour,myminute,mysecond));
//获取当前时间
var nowTime=Date.now();
//获取时间差
var timediff=Math.round((time-nowTime)/1000);
//获取还剩多少天
var day=Math.floor(difference / 1000 / 60 / 60 / 24);
//获取还剩多少小时
var hour=Math.floor(difference / 1000 / 60 /60 % 24);
//获取还剩多少分钟
var minute=Math.floor(difference / 1000 /60 % 60);
//获取还剩多少秒
var second=Math.floor(difference / 1000 % 60);
//输出还剩多少时间
document.getElementById("1").innerHTML=day;
document.getElementById("2").innerHTML=hour;
document.getElementById("3").innerHTML=minute;
document.getElementById("4").innerHTML=second;
//定时器循环
setTimeout(show,1000);
一起看下结果吧!
ps:希望又个办法插入到 男朋友手机屏幕,时时刻刻提醒他,是时候踏着七彩祥云来娶
我啦!!!!!!!!!!!!